ShareKit brings back the ability to edit link previews on Facebook - simply upload an image and enter a title and description, and ShareKit will generate a new link that can then be posted to Facebook with a beautiful preview

ShareKit features and specs

  • Customizable Link Previews
    ShareKit allows users to create custom link previews by modifying the title, description, and image, providing better control over how content is displayed when shared.
  • Easy Integration
    Simple to use and doesn't require complex setup. Users can quickly generate customized links without needing technical expertise.
  • Analytics
    Provides insights into how links are being interacted with. Users can track the performance of their shared content.
  • Branding
    Enables the inclusion of branded elements to create a consistent and professional appearance across shared links.

Possible disadvantages of ShareKit

  • Pricing
    Depending on users' needs, ShareKit can become costly as advanced features might be behind paywalls.
  • Limited Free Version
    The free version comes with limitations that might not be sufficient for all users' needs, encouraging subscription to paid plans.
  • Dependency on Third-party Service
    Relying on an external service introduces a dependency, and any downtime or changes by ShareKit could impact link functionality.
  • Link Management Complexity
    While it can enhance link presentation, it adds an additional layer of link management, which might be cumbersome for those managing at scale.
